Study on adaptability of juveniles of Meretrix meretrix Linnaeus to salinity

Effects of various seawater salinities on the growth and survival of juveniles of Meretrix meretrix Linnaeus by adopting indoor measures were investigated. The salinity ensuring mortality of 50% of 168h as a period of experiment was chosen as the survival critical salinity ,while the salinity in the group with 30% as much as the highest growth rate was set to be the growth-suitable critical salinity.Based on these critical salinities,the optimum salinity suitable for the juvenile of Meretrix meretrix Linnaeus was studied. The results show that when the juvenile body weight,shell length and shell height,water temperature and pH range are 13.07±3.4 mg,3.46±0.35 mm,3.16±0.30 mm,27.4~29.1℃,7.8~8.2 respectively,the suitable survival salinity is 6.5~39.5,the optimum survival salinity is 9.0 ~ 31.0,the suitable growth salinity is 7.3~38.7,the optimum growth salinity is 15.0~23.0. When salinity is higher or lower than the optimum range,survival rate,shell and body weight daily gains drop accordingly.
